Prometheus最新版与Grafana兼容性如何?

随着云计算和大数据技术的飞速发展,监控和可视化工具在IT运维中扮演着越来越重要的角色。Prometheus和Grafana作为当前最受欢迎的监控和可视化工具,它们的兼容性一直是用户关注的焦点。本文将深入探讨Prometheus最新版与Grafana的兼容性,帮助用户更好地了解和选择合适的监控解决方案。

一、Prometheus与Grafana简介

1. Prometheus

Prometheus是一款开源的监控和告警工具,由SoundCloud开发,现由云原生计算基金会(CNCF)维护。它以时间序列数据库为核心,支持多种数据源和告警机制,能够帮助用户实现对系统、服务和应用的全面监控。

2. Grafana

Grafana是一款开源的可视化工具,用于展示Prometheus、InfluxDB等时间序列数据库中的数据。它支持丰富的图表类型和仪表板设计,能够帮助用户直观地了解数据变化趋势。

二、Prometheus最新版与Grafana的兼容性

1. Prometheus版本兼容性

Prometheus的版本更新较快,每个版本都会增加新的功能或修复一些已知问题。目前,Prometheus的最新版本为2.35.0。为了确保与Grafana的兼容性,建议使用同一版本的Prometheus和Grafana。

2. Grafana版本兼容性

Grafana的版本更新相对较慢,每个版本都会对Prometheus支持进行优化。目前,Grafana的最新版本为9.0.0。根据Grafana官方文档,9.0.0版本对Prometheus的支持较好,能够兼容Prometheus 2.21.0及以上版本。

3. 兼容性案例分析

以下是一个Prometheus 2.35.0与Grafana 9.0.0的兼容性案例分析:

案例背景:某企业使用Prometheus 2.35.0进行监控,希望使用Grafana进行可视化展示。

操作步骤

  1. 下载并安装Grafana 9.0.0版本。
  2. 在Grafana中添加Prometheus数据源,选择Prometheus 2.35.0版本。
  3. 创建仪表板,添加图表,并选择Prometheus数据源。
  4. 验证仪表板数据是否正确展示。

结果:经过测试,Prometheus 2.35.0与Grafana 9.0.0兼容性良好,能够正常展示数据。

三、总结

Prometheus最新版与Grafana的兼容性较高,用户可以根据自己的需求选择合适的版本。在实际应用中,建议使用同一版本的Prometheus和Grafana,以确保系统的稳定性和可靠性。同时,用户还需关注官方文档,了解各个版本的兼容性信息,以便更好地进行监控和可视化。

猜你喜欢:全链路追踪